open-telemetry / community

OpenTelemetry community content
https://opentelemetry.io
Apache License 2.0
795 stars 238 forks source link

Add labels to entry level tasks for new contributors #474

Closed svrnm closed 4 years ago

svrnm commented 4 years ago

Hi,

based on #469 I have added open-telemetry/community to Up For Grabs:

https://up-for-grabs.net/#/filters?names=640

There are currently no issues with label help wanted. Please add this label to your entry level tasks, so people can find a way to contribute easily.

If "help wanted" is not the right label, let me know and I can change it (e.g. to "good first issue" or "up-for-grabs"), or you can provide a pull request by editing https://github.com/up-for-grabs/up-for-grabs.net/blob/gh-pages/_data/projects/opentelemetry-community.yml

Thanks!

SergeyKanzhelev commented 4 years ago

CC: @tedsuo

Ted promised to help promote the need for better beginners issues hygiene.

SergeyKanzhelev commented 4 years ago

@svrnm @tedsuo would you like to take a look on how to onboard OpenTelemetry to Hacktoberfest? Might be a good motivation to clean up these tags

svrnm commented 4 years ago

@SergeyKanzhelev @tedsuo happy to help with that!

tedsuo commented 4 years ago

Awesome @svrnm! Want to look through the organizers kit and see what steps we can take now? https://hacktoberfest.digitalocean.com/eventkit

svrnm commented 4 years ago

Sure, @tedsuo.

The first thing, that is doable right now is adding the label "hacktoberfest" on ticket that have a well-defined scope and are self-contained. Since I already have opened a ticket with most OTel projects regarding the help wanted/up-for-grabs I could update them and add some words on hacktoberfest.

Next, for the event organization it is already possible to create a virtual come together. There are no restrictions on the content of those meetings, only recommendations. So, one option would be to create event(s) right now.

Then we can go ahead and plan the structure (there is a sample agenda provided). Those events can be for new-comers, existing contributors or maintainers. Since I am curious about one for "new comers" I can help to set one up 😎

SergeyKanzhelev commented 4 years ago

for the meeting part - this is how to create meetings: https://github.com/open-telemetry/community/blob/master/docs/how-to-handle-public-calendar.md Ask @mtwo for permissions if you don't have them.

svrnm commented 4 years ago

@tedsuo @SergeyKanzhelev what is a good place to find people that are interested in helping to run such an event? Gitter I suppose?

SergeyKanzhelev commented 4 years ago

Gitter or send e-mail to contributors mailing list

svrnm commented 4 years ago

Thanks, I send an email to the contributors mailing list and a message via gitter.

svrnm commented 4 years ago

Cross-Posting from gitter: A similar event like this one from the puppet community could be a great way to encourage contribution: https://organize.mlh.io/participants/events/4634-puppet-hackathon

svrnm commented 4 years ago

@SergeyKanzhelev @tedsuo:

The rules for hacktoberfest have changed sligthly: https://hacktoberfest.digitalocean.com/hacktoberfest-update -- it is opt-in now, so all projects that want to participate have to follow the process outlined there.

Rg. the virtual event: I got some feedback from people that are not yet officially contributors that want to get started, but no feedback so far from the contributors. I am still happy to support such an event

SergeyKanzhelev commented 4 years ago

sorry for delayed reply. All this spam is very unfortunate and it left a bad impression. I'd leave it as maintainers decision whether they want to do it. Thank you!

svrnm commented 4 years ago

Don't worry. This all was on short notice rg. the Hacktoberfest, worth a try, but since it's end of October now we should postpone this.

Rg. the initial purpose of this issue: there are now a few tickets from community listed on up for grabs, so this is done.